Embark on a fascinating journey through the dynamic history of China's economic rise and its intricate relationship with the West
Understand China's rise from poverty to becoming the world's second-largest economy, fueled by affordable technology goods and a thirst for resources.
With historical perspectives from both China and the West, shedding light on the 'century of shame and humiliation' and its impact on modern-day dynamics.
Gain insights into the contrasting philosophies of Confucianism and Western individualism, and how they shaped governance and societal roles. From the Opium Wars to contemporary globalization, witness the pivotal moments that defined China's trajectory and its lessons for the world.
